Product Overview

Category

AD7398BRUZ belongs to the category of integrated circuit (IC) devices.

Use

The AD7398BRUZ is commonly used as a digital-to-analog converter (DAC) in various electronic systems.

Specifications

  • Resolution: 12 bits
  • Supply Voltage Range: 2.7V to 5.5V
  • Output Voltage Range: 0V to Vref
  • Operating Temperature Range: -40°C to +85°C
  • Conversion Rate: 100 kSPS (Samples per Second)
  • Interface: Serial Peripheral Interface (SPI)

Working Principles

The AD7398BRUZ operates by converting digital input signals into corresponding analog voltages. It utilizes a 12-bit DAC to achieve high-resolution conversion. The device receives digital data through the serial interface and converts it into an analog voltage output. The fast settling time ensures accurate and efficient conversion, making it suitable for real-time applications.
